Bright Eyes - First Day of My Life
Off their album, I’m Wide Awake it’s Morning.
The band Bright Eyes has released 8 studio albums and 4 EPs. This album, I’m Wide Awake it’s Morning was released in January, 2005 along with Digital Ash in a Digital Urn which was released the same day. The lead singer of Bright Eyes, Conor Oberst has been writing songs and performing since he was 13 years old. I previously posted a song by Monsters of Folk, another band that Oberst is a member of.
